fix(ci): pick the codegen-freshness range from the PR base, not the last push
On pull_request, `github.event.before` is the PR's previous head, so the second push to a PR diffs a range that no longer contains the commit that edited the schema: the detector emits changed=false, the freshness step is skipped by its `if:`, and lint-and-test goes green on a stale src/graphql/types.ts. Every later push that does not itself touch one of the five inputs repeats it, forks included — which is the case the trigger was added for. Nothing else covers the gap: tsc reads the committed file as truth, eslint ignores it, and prettier passes on codegen's own output. Diff from pull_request.base.sha on PR events and keep `before` for push. The range selection moves out of the YAML into .github/scripts so it can be driven over real git fixtures: on the three-commit fixture the old range yields changed=false and the new one changed=true.
